Full Job Description

Working location: Bang Pla, Bang Phli District, Samut Prakan, no shuttle bus service (location pin: )

Key Responsibilities

1. Sourcing & Procurement Execution

  • Execute sourcing activities for transportation (trucking, cross-border) and customs clearance services

  • Support RFQs, tenders, and bidding processes in alignment with business needs

  • Negotiate pricing, service scope, and commercial terms to achieve competitive cost

2. Supplier Management

  • Manage day-to-day relationships with transportation vendors and customs brokers

  • Monitor supplier performance (service quality, cost, compliance) and drive improvements

  • Support onboarding of new suppliers to strengthen capacity and reduce risk

3. Contract & Compliance

  • Support contract preparation and ensure agreements are in place with all suppliers

  • Ensure procurement activities follow company policies, compliance, and HSSE standards

  • Maintain proper documentation (PR, PO, contracts, supplier records)

4. Market & Cost Management

  • Support market analysis and benchmarking to understand cost drivers (fuel, tariffs, regulations)

  • Identify cost-saving opportunities and contribute to achieving savings targets

5. Stakeholder Coordination

  • Work closely with Operations, Product, Finance, and other internal stakeholders

  • Support procurement requirements for business projects and customer solutions

  • Assist in resolving supplier issues and operational escalations

6. Process & System Support

  • Ensure proper use of procurement tools and systems

  • Drive process improvements and standardization in daily procurement activities

Critical Competencies

  • At least 03 - 05 years' professional working experience at transportation procurement or similar role(s) in 3PL/logistics companies

  • Practical experience in procurement for transportation is a a big plus

  • In-depth understanding of sourcing processes, cost drivers, transportation cost components, and supplier management

  • Strong local market insight, existing vendor network, preferably middle-mile transport vendors

  • Language proficiency: native Thais level, fluent English level

  • Strong negotiation and communication skills

  • Good stakeholder management and teamwork

  • Detail-oriented with strong execution mindset

  • Basic analytical skills for cost and performance tracking

  • High sense of integrity and compliance

  • Proactive, responsible, and able to work under pressure

  • Willing to travel, to work in terminal office if needed

  • Occasional travel within Thailand may be required
